PSR Rengasamy College of Engineering for Women Sivakasi offers 5 full-time undergraduate courses in engineering. The PSRR College of Engineering courses include various B.E./B.Tech programmes designed to provide comprehensive technical education. The PSRR College of Engineering UG courses are structured to span four years, preparing students for diverse engineering careers.
Eligibility for PSRR College of Engineering courses is based on the candidate’s performance in their 12th-grade examinations and TNEA counselling. The programmes offered at PSR Rengasamy College of Engineering for Women Sivakasi are provided to students in full-time mode only.
